Detailed explanation-1: -Comet tails will always point away from the sun because of the radiation pressure of sunlight. The force from sunlight on the small dust particles pushing them away from the sun is greater than the force of gravity acting in the direction toward the sun.

Detailed explanation-2: -Gases escaping from the comet are ionized by the ultraviolet photons from the Sun. Once they are ionized, the solar wind carries them straight outward away from the Sun. These gases form the plasma tail.

Detailed explanation-3: -Comet tails are produced through interaction with either the solar wind or photons of sunlight. This means that they always point away from the direction of the Sun and hence, after perihelion, they lead the comet in its orbit.

Detailed explanation-4: -Intense heat vaporizes the frozen gases and releases the dust within, which streams behind the comet, forming two distinct tails: an ion tail carried by the solar wind-the constant flow of charged particles from the Sun-and a dust tail.
